📋 Directions for Use

Directions: Swallow whole, do not chew or crush. Take with water. Adults - Take two tablets daily as a nutritional supplement, or as directed by a physician.

⚠️ Warnings & Precautions

As with any supplement, if you are pregnant, nursing or taking medication, ask a health professional before use.

Keep out of reach of children.

Tamper evident: Do not use if imprinted seal under cap is missing or broken.
